Engine:
3.0 petrol
Genuine Full Vortech V-2 Supercharger kit (Not a build your own, but a full kit from america with genuine pulleys, custom map etc.)
Please take your time to research about these chargers,as its the oil cooled Centrifugal Supercharger that looks like a turbo,but is driven by belts,bit noisy on idle, and great on all rev range (totally unique sound!) - £4000 when new+installation!!!
The car feels like a standard smooth bmw but has 320Bhp and 372Nm still keeping the reliability+great consumption+feel of the BMW power plant
http://vf-engineering.com/other-bmw/bmw-e46
Using the car daily I easily achieve :
38MPG - motorway
28- usual daily figures
22MPG- extra urban
Only V-Power petrol is used !
